signed and titled by Miller with a notation "Paris Salon Exhibit" and on a label, the artist's New York City address: "No. 10, West 73rd Street, N.Y." Oil on canvas. The painting retains its original large gold, highly ornate, decorated frame of approximately 7 in. in the width of the molding.
Exhibits: Paris Salon (Salons of Paris, Paris, France), 1882 "Charles Henry Miller: The Artistic Discoverer Of The Little Continent Of Long Island," The Museum At Stony Brook, NY, January 14 to March 11, 1979, Exhibition label on verso.
